Obama to Pick Elena Kagan for Supreme Court

May 10th, 2010 · No Comments · Blog, Homepage, News

President Barack Obama will nominate Solicitor General Elena Kagan to take over Justice John Paul Stevens on the U.S. Supreme Court. Once confirmed, Kagan will become the third woman currently sitting on the Supreme Court along with Justices Ruth Bader Ginsburg and Sonia Sotomayor.
